Transaction 75afebe422a4080d9e7fbac62e8051b98bf092fbfd1b6e462be500eabda2ab7e

1 Input
2 Outputs
  • 75afebe422a4080d9e7fbac62e8051b98bf092fbfd1b6e462be500eabda2ab7e:0
  • value  170976
    address  163E78nQPHdt3rhudc1YwJjzxuRVBvdtTJ
  • 75afebe422a4080d9e7fbac62e8051b98bf092fbfd1b6e462be500eabda2ab7e:1
  • value  250000
    address  3FwPPkqZ4wemi8jCgsH49AJGUeoRLYuGkm